Rabat, Lisbon conclude agreement on stay & employment of Moroccan workers in Portugal
Morocco and Portugal on Wednesday signed an agreement on the stay and employment of Moroccan workers in Portugal, as part of the process of modernizing partnership instruments between the two countries. Spain, Morocco dismantle international drug trafficking network
Spain and Morocco dismantled in a joint operation a large international criminal network based in Spain, specializing in the manufacture in Morocco of hallucinogenic tablets, locally known as karkoubi. Morocco settles trade dispute with Egypt
Morocco has resolved a trade dispute with Egypt that was sparked in March last year after Cairo denied entry to vehicles made in the Tangier factory. Morocco’s Tanger-med port handles record 7 million containers in 2021
Tanger Med port in northern Morocco handled 7.17 million containers, up 24% compared to last year, maintaining its position as the biggest port in the Mediterranean region and Africa. “This traffic results from the steady ramp-up of Tanger Med 2 port after the successive commissioning of the terminals TC4 in 2019 and TC3 in 2021,” […]

World Bank: Morocco’s economy to grow by 3.2 % in 2022
The Moroccan economy is expected to grow by 3.2 percent in 2022 against 5.3 pc growth recorded the previous year, says the World Bank in its latest Global Economic Prospects report. Ecuador seizes over 600 kg of cocaine bound for Tunisia
Police in Ecuador seized 656.7 kg of cocaine dissimulated in a container bound for Tunisia, Business News reports. Fausto Buenaño Castillo, Chief of the Latin American country’s police, told media that security forces found the cocaine hidden in a container supposed to carry banana, during an operation dubbed “Víspera”.
